计算机编程技校主要学习以下科目:
编程语言:
学习至少一门编程语言,如Python、Java、C++等,掌握编程语言的基本语法、数据类型、变量、运算符等基础知识,以及编写简单程序的能力。
数据结构与算法:
学习数据结构和算法的基本概念和原理,包括数组、链表、栈、队列、树、图等数据结构,以及排序、查找、递归、动态规划等常用算法。
数据库:
学习数据库的基本知识,包括数据库的设计原则、SQL语言、关系型数据库管理系统(如MySQL、Oracle)的使用等。
网络编程:
学习网络编程的基本概念和技术,包括TCP/IP协议、Socket编程、HTTP协议、Web开发等。
操作系统:
学习操作系统的基本原理和功能,包括进程管理、内存管理、文件系统等。
软件工程:
学习软件开发的基本流程和方法,包括需求分析、设计、编码、测试、维护等。
前端开发:
学习HTML、CSS、JavaScript等前端开发技术,掌握网页设计和交互效果的实现。
后端开发:
学习服务器端开发技术,如JavaEE、ASP.NET、PHP等,掌握后端逻辑和数据库操作。
移动应用开发:
学习Android、iOS等移动应用开发技术,掌握移动应用的设计和开发。
软件测试:
学习软件测试的基本方法和技术,包括单元测试、集成测试、系统测试等。
其他:
还可能包括Web开发、嵌入式系统开发、大数据技术、人工智能、自然语言处理等课程。
建议:
选择方向:根据个人兴趣和职业规划选择合适的专业方向,如软件开发、网络工程、数据库管理等。
实践操作:多进行实际项目练习和实训,提高动手能力和解决问题的能力。
持续学习:编程技术更新迅速,要保持持续学习的态度,跟进最新的技术动态。